# CLIP-Based Break Dance Move Classifier

A deep learning model for classifying break dance moves using CLIP (Contrastive Language-Image Pre-Training) embeddings. The model is fine-tuned on break dance videos to classify different power moves including windmills, halos, and swipes.

## Features

- Video-based classification using CLIP embeddings
- Multi-frame temporal analysis
- Configurable frame sampling and data augmentation
- Real-time inference using Cog
- Misclassification analysis tools
- Hyperparameter tuning support

## Model Architecture

- Base: CLIP ViT-Large/14
- Custom temporal pooling layer
- Fine-tuned vision encoder (last 3 layers)
- Output: 4-class classifier
